    In 2020, Deputy Vega was involved in an incident where he used his firearm inappropriately during a traffic stop involving multiple individuals suspected to be armed gang members. The Independent Office of Law Enforcement Review and Oversight (IOLERO) found that Vega’s actions were inappropriate and recommended his termination. However, Vega was disciplined but not terminated. In February 2023, Vega conducted another traffic stop, and his behavior was noted to be more controlled compared to the 2020 incident.
